Oleg is a film student who leads a spartan life surrounded by analogue technology. A librarian during daytime, Marta is an avant-garde novelist who works with alternate subjectivity. Narrated from each of their perspectives, Čučić’s film recounts a romance that never ceases to take new shape.
Two carers; a disheartened young immigrant and an experienced but irritable Scottish lady strike up an unlikely connection, while they struggle to give people the care they deserve under their private agency's command.
